Abstract of the Disclosure A telephone signaling apparatus (108, 109) and method provides pleasant and quickly distinguishable call destination information and call origin information signals within the same audible ringing pattern (301). The ring pattern is partitioned into two segments with the first segment (302) used to provide the call destination information and the second segment (310) used to provide the call origin information. Within the first segment, call destination information is encoded by time division multiplexing different audio frequencies into fixed subsegments interrelated as part of a melodic contour pattern. Within the second segment, call origin information is encoded by varying the number of occurrences of a single frequency audio signal pulse which is syncopated to the melodic contour pattern provided by the different audio frequencies in the first segment.
